Sorts Of Oilfield Equipment

An extensive understanding of the various sorts of equipment offered for rental is fundamental for maximizing oilfield operations. Oilfield equipment can be categorized right into numerous essential kinds, each offering a specific objective in the exploration, removal, and transport of hydrocarbons.

Drilling equipment, such as drill rigs, mud pumps, and covering tools, is crucial for the boring phase. These machines help with the development of wells and ensure the integrity of wellbore structures. Professional Oilfield Rental Services. Completion equipment consists of devices like wellheads, packers, and tubes, which are important for preparing a well for manufacturing

Production equipment includes separators, compressors, and storage tanks, playing an essential role in handling and storing drawn out oil and gas. In addition, transportation equipment, consisting of pipes and vessels, is essential for the effective activity of products to refineries.

Assistance equipment, such as generators, water treatment systems, and security gear, is likewise indispensable for preserving operational effectiveness and safety and security on-site. Recognizing these categories and their features aids in choosing the best equipment to satisfy certain functional requirements, inevitably improving efficiency and safety in oilfield tasks.

Hidden Fees Understanding

While budgeting for oilfield equipment rentals, it is important to stay vigilant about possible concealed costs that can considerably affect the total cost. Numerous rental business might not disclose all expenses ahead of time, leading to unexpected monetary burdens.

Typical hidden charges consist of distribution and pickup costs, which can vary significantly based upon the range to the work website. In addition, equipment maintenance charges may be used if the equipment is returned in less than excellent problem, even if the damages was minimal or unintended. Insurance prices are another element to show on; firms commonly need tenants to purchase additional coverage, which can pump up the complete rental cost.

Furthermore, late return fines can gather promptly, so it is necessary to stick to the agreed-upon rental duration. Ultimately, ask about any type of administrative charges that may be added to your invoice.

To avoid these risks, it is important to completely evaluate the rental agreement and request a detailed malfunction of all possible prices. Midland Pipeline Equipment Rental Authority. Clear communication with the rental provider can assist assure a clearer understanding of the complete economic dedication associated with the rental process

Long-Term vs. Short-Term

When deciding between long-term and short-term oilfield equipment rentals, it is vital to carefully evaluate the economic effects related to each choice. Short-term rentals typically cater to jobs with minimal durations, supplying flexibility and the capability to quickly adjust to transforming functional requirements. The price per day is frequently higher, which can collect noticeably over time if the rental period extends past first projections.

On the other hand, long-lasting rentals usually use an even more economical service for jobs with prolonged timelines. The everyday leasing prices are usually reduced, and several carriers might offer additional rewards or discount rates for long term dedications. This can lead to considerable savings, particularly for operators expecting regular equipment usage over months or years.

In addition, it is essential to element in upkeep and potential wear-and-tear costs. Long-lasting rentals typically include upkeep packages, whereas short-term rentals may require the lessee to birth these prices individually. Ultimately, the choice in between long-term and short-term rentals need to straighten with task needs, budget constraints, and future operational strategies, ensuring that economic resources are used successfully.
